It's possible that it's the twelve day rental that's causing what I assume is crazy pricing.
Try splitting into two bookings of six days each, or seven and five days. The standard car rental 'week' is five to seven 24-hour periods.
We have two major tradeshows in Orlando in mid and late October. Being in O-Town, everyone wants to go. I usually check the Orange Co. Convention Center website for tradeshow dates before I book a trip to WDW. NACS, Globalshop, and a couple of other shows send room and car rates through the roof!
